I came to the US on dependent Visa. I had constraints on working as a dependent resource. And also I found it tough to get a job in the IT sector. So I decided to pursue MS in Computer Science. Based on my exams scores-GRE / TOFEL, I was able to get an admission at UNVA. As the result of admission, my visa status has been changed to F1, but that took me around 6 months.
I enjoy the education over here. Most of the home works, assignments has to be submitted Online. Every discussion or clarifications with professors have to be typed in a Public Discussion board in our Internal Education Portal. We can also read the past clarification questions. These forums help us to solve the doubts and gain a strong foundation.
